How they compare
Oman currently reports 202,062 against 184,084 in Albania, a difference of 17,978.
That makes Oman's figure about 1.1 times Albania's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Albania ahead.
Albania ranks 128th and Oman ranks 125th of 191 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Albania averaged higher in 2 and Oman in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Albania | Oman |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 219,424 | 158,163 | 61,261 | Albania |
| 2000s | 223,628 | 198,575 | 25,054 | Albania |
| 2010s | 194,754 | 205,109 | 10,355 | Oman |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
